More Winnie the Pooh! This time, I took out an Eeyore set from Unity Stamp Co. along with my Tombow markers to create a watercolour scene.

I really struggled to find the "right" colour for Eeyore. It seems he was originally grey and then maybe Disney made him blue...although when you look it up, so many different images appear! I decided on using both a purple (553) + a grey (N65) to give him a purplish grey colour. I also stamped his cute little stick house and coloured it up with Tombow 969 + 977 + N15 markers.

I decided to create a light wash background for my scene and used 177 for the grass and 291 for the sky. I added in some grass accents with the skinny end of the 177 dual brush marker. Paper: Distress watercolour paper (Tim Holtz)
Stamps: Your Eeyore (Unity Stamp Co.)
Ink: Archival Black, Black (CTMH)
Markers: N15, N65, 177, 291, 553, 969, 977 (Tombow)
